#939334 Hex color

#939334

The hexadecimal color code #939334 corresponds to the code RGB( 147, 147, 52 ). It's a shade of Yellow. This color is a combination of red (at 0,58 level), green (at 0,58 level) and blue (at 0,20 level). Its brightness is 39% and its saturation is 47%. It is composed of red at 42%, green at 42% and blue at 15%.
